LEED HC 2009 - IEQc8.1 Daylight

In order to get this credit it appears that all windows with "high-contrast situations" must have glare control devices. Are these devices also required to be view-preserving and automated? Are manual aluminum blinds acceptable?

Nika, The aluminum blinds would be acceptable. They are not required to be automated or view preserving. If they are automated, then you able to ignore the upper threshold of 500fc.
